A106750 Define the "Fibonacci" morphism f: 1->12, 2->1 and let a(0) = 2; then a(n+1) = f(a(n)).

%S A106750 2,1,12,121,12112,12112121,1211212112112,121121211211212112121,
%T A106750 1211212112112121121211211212112112,
%U A106750 1211212112112121121211211212112112121121211211212112121
%N A106750 Define the "Fibonacci" morphism f: 1->12, 2->1 and let a(0) = 2; then a(n+1) = f(a(n)).
%C A106750 a(n) converges to the Fibonacci word A003842.
%C A106750 a(n) has length Fibonacci(n+1) (cf. A000045).
